I don't know if anyone else noticed, but I was checking HBO Go and found that five of their "Sesame Street Classics" episodes are no longer listed. I don't see episodes #1576, #3136, #3171, #3502, and #3611 anywhere. I guess they took them off at the beginning of the year, and I'm not sure why they wouldn't just be renewed like the other shows. It's weird because I was just watching two of those shows a few weeks ago.
